The direct transport connection Paris - Brussels links two important European economic centers. Paris (capital, fashion, luxury goods, industry, pharma) and Brussels (EU capital, diplomacy, logistics, FMCG) are connected by intensive trade relations. The corridor in detail

The transhipment-free direct connection Paris–Brussels runs via Quievrain-Valenciennes and mainly uses the motorways A1, E19 (BE). Over roughly 310 km, the pure driving time is around 4-5h – with no intermediate stop, as an exclusive direct run.
